We are seeking qualified Respiratory Therapists (RRT / CRT / RN) to join our team to educate, train and monitor patients using ventilators, PAP therapy, home oxygen and other respiratory equipment. You’ll use your clinical skills by assessing patient needs and communicating your findings to the physician. Our model of care ensures patients receive quality care specific to their individual needs and medical condition.
PRN positions (Per Diem/ Paid Per Set-Up): As a Rotech employee you would be able to create your own schedule by accepting the number of set-ups you would like to complete each week. You are paid per set-up which ranges from $5.00 - $100.00 per service.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form these essential functions.
- Maintains a complete listing of all current respiratory patients
- Provides initial and ongoing phone contacts with all respiratory patients per Rotech policy and procedure
- Provides in-home visits to patients per Rotech’s policy and procedure
- Conducts patient assessment per Rotech’s policy and procedure and the physician’s order Patient assessment may include but is not limited to:
- Verbal assessment (e.g., patient history, symptom review, etc.)
- Physical assessment (e.g., lung auscultation, blood pressure, etc.)
- Diagnostics (e.g., spirometry, oximetry, sleep studies)
- Provides patient education as applicable. Education may include but is not limited to:
- Respiratory equipment use and maintenance
- Physician’s prescription for equipment
- Importance of compliance with physician’s prescription
- Benefits of therapy
- Potential consequences of noncompliance
- Potential adverse reactions/side effects from therapy
- Sets up all highly technical respiratory equipment including but not limited to:
- Invasive Ventilator
- Noninvasive Ventilator
- Infant Monitors
- Other high-tech respiratory equipment as defined by scope of service at the branch (e.g., cough assist, negative pressure ventilation, IPPB, etc.)
- Monitors ongoing function of highly technical respiratory equipment including but not limited to:
- Invasive Ventilator
- Noninvasive Ventilator
- Infant Monitors
- Other high-tech respiratory equipment as defined by scope of service at the branch (e.g., cough assist, negative pressure ventilation, IPPB, etc.)
- Maintains documentation of all services provided and all work performed per Rotech’s policies and procedures
- Assumes on-call responsibilities for phone consultations during non-business hours as outlined by Rotech’s policy
- Adjusting ventilator settings according to patient assessment and in alignment with Rotech policy and procedures
- Supports orientation and training of other personnel at the direction of the Area Manager
- Performs other duties as required by state licensure law
- Performs other duties and responsibilities as defined by the Area Manager
